TentCraft Selected as Small Business of the Year

April 14, 2021

TentCraft in Traverse City has been selected as the Northwest Michigan Procurement Technical Assistance Center (PTAC) Small Business of the Year. The company, which manufactures outdoor marketing elements such as pop-up tents, custom structures, flags, and signage, is being recognized for working to increase its government sales with assistance from the PTAC.

When the COVID-19 crisis hit in 2020, and demand for its custom-printed tents disappeared, TentCraft had to pivot to keep its employees working. The company recognized a critical need for portable, quick-deploy tents and shelters to support medical testing and containment, and emergency response activities. TentCraft quickly realized that selling to the government is rife with government-specific rules and regulations and complicated steps and procedures. TentCraft turned to the PTAC for assistance.

The PTAC collaborated with TentCraft’s supply chain manager and sales team and provided support and technical assistance including connections to a wide variety of information and resources. In 2020, the PTAC recorded nearly 100 hours of counseling time assisting TentCraft.

“The PTAC has been helpful researching new opportunities,” said Matt Bulloch, TentCraft President.  “These efforts, with the PTAC’s guidance, gave us an enormous amount of credibility with the VA when we worked with their individual hospitals and regions on COVID-19 screening products and mobile infirmaries.”

With the assistance from the PTAC and TentCraft’s successful pivot to government sales, the company weathered the pandemic and jobs were retained. Since March 2020, TentCraft has been awarded over $2 million in federal government contracts (Source: USASpending.gov.) 

“TentCraft took advantage of our many services and the expertise of the PTAC staff to switch gears mid-stream and without warning,” said Cathy Fairbanks, Northwest Michigan PTAC Regional Director. “I am glad we already had a relationship with them and they reached out to us. It was rewarding to play a small part in responding to the pandemic.”

“Our work with the PTAC has shown us that there is a world of opportunity for us to seize,” said Bulloch. “We look forward to continuing to work with the PTAC to bid on government contracts as they become available.”  

TentCraft will be formally honored at the Annual Michigan Celebrates Small Business (MCSB) awards gala July 20, 2021 in Lansing.

The Northwest Michigan Procurement Technical Assistance Center (PTAC) is a not-for-profit organization whose mission is to enhance national defense and economic development of the State of Michigan by assisting Michigan businesses in obtaining and performing on federal, state, and local government contracts. We offer no-cost marketing, technical consulting, and training to businesses. More information is available at nwm.org/PTAC
